Facts on Safe Food Handling at Home

According to the Public Health Agency of Canada, approximately 12 million people become ill every year from foodborne bacteria. Parasites may be contracted from eating raw meat or fish improperly prepared. To avoid any unnecessary illness, here are some facts on safe food handling at home.
